Some Existence and Convergence Theorems for Solving a System of Hierarchical Optimization Problems

In this article, we prove the existence and convergence theorems of the solution for a system of hierarchical variational inequality problem in Hilbert spaces. In this paper, we use Maingé’s approach for finding a solution of the system of hierarchical variational inequality problems. Our result in this article improves, extends, and generalizes some well-known corresponding results in the literature.
